President Donald Trump on Thursday moved to address what he called an “anti-democratic takeover” of federal courts through “forum shopping” by activist groups, issuing a directive to executive agencies to demand financial security from plaintiffs who seek out friendly judicial venues to file lawsuits against federal policies.
A new memorandum from the White House instructs federal agencies to enforce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 65(c), which the Trump administration says requires litigants seeking injunctions against the government to post security for possible costs and damages if their lawsuit fails.
